This paper explores innovative strategies for enhancing system efficiency in modern infrastructure by integrating artificial intelligence (AI), edge computing, and resource optimization techniques. As the complexity of infrastructure systems increases, traditional methods often fall short in addressing the evolving demands of operational efficiency and reliability. By leveraging AI algorithms for predictive analytics and resource allocation, and utilizing edge computing for real-time data processing, organizations can significantly improve performance and responsiveness. The study examines case studies that highlight successful implementations of these technologies across various sectors, including infrastructure monitoring, and grid maintenance. Insights from this research provide a framework for practitioners to adopt these advanced methodologies, ultimately leading to more resilient and efficient infrastructure systems.
